跳转到内容

网页导出到Excel表格数据库方法详解,如何快速实现数据转换?

零门槛、免安装!海量模板方案,点击即可,在线试用!

免费试用

1、通过第三方零代码平台实现网页数据导出到Excel表格数据库;2、利用浏览器插件或内置功能进行数据抓取和导出;3、编写自定义脚本自动化处理数据转存。

《如何网页导出到excel表格数据库》

其中,借助零代码开发平台(如简道云)是最便捷且适合非技术用户的主流方案。简道云允许用户无需编程技能,通过可视化操作快速将网页表单、报表等数据一键导出为Excel,并对接企业级在线数据库进行自动同步。这极大地提升了工作效率,降低了IT门槛。例如,在企业日常管理中,销售人员可通过简道云收集客户信息,并实时同步至Excel格式,方便后续分析与共享。详细操作流程见下文。

一、网页数据导出的主流方法概述

网页上的数据导出到Excel表格数据库主要有以下几种方式,各有优缺点:

方法操作难度自动化程度适用对象典型工具/平台
1. 零代码开发平台(如简道云)★★★★非技术/业务人员简道云
2. 浏览器插件或内置功能★★★★一般办公用户Chrome扩展、Edge等
3. 编写自定义脚本(Python等)★★★★★★★★★技术人员/开发者Python、Node.js等
4. 手动复制粘贴所有人Excel
  • 零代码平台优势明显:无需编程基础,界面友好,可支持批量操作和与在线数据库同步。
  • 浏览器插件适合简单需求:如Table Capture等可直接将页面表格转为Excel。
  • 自定义脚本适配复杂场景:如需定时抓取、跨页采集更灵活,但需较高技术门槛。

二、零代码平台—简道云的详细解决方案解析

简道云是一款专业的零代码开发平台,为企业及个人提供可视化的数据采集与管理工具。其官网地址为:https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c;

核心功能优势

  • 一键导入/导出Excel
  • 表单设计灵活,多样化字段支持
  • 数据自动汇总与报表生成
  • 可对接第三方API及多种数据库
  • 权限分级、安全可靠

操作流程详解

  1. 注册账号并创建应用
  • 登录官网注册账号
  • 选择“新建应用”,快速搭建业务数据入口
  1. 设计网页表单或工作流
  • 拖拽式添加字段(文本、日期、选项等)
  • 设置校验规则和流程审批节点
  1. 采集页面数据
  • 发布应用后,通过网页端收集各类业务数据
  • 支持多终端访问,移动端即时录入
  1. 一键导出至Excel
  • 在“报表”或“记录”页面点击“导出”按钮
  • 自定义字段筛选和排序,确保输出结构清晰
  • 支持定期自动备份至本地或企业网盘
  1. 对接在线数据库,实现同步管理
  • 利用API/DataHub连接企业其他系统,实现多源异构数据整合

场景案例说明

例如,一家连锁零售公司使用简道云搭建库存管理系统,每日店员通过手机端录入进销存流水。总部管理员只需在后台一键点击,即可获得最新的店铺库存明细EXCEL文件,无需人工整理,大幅提高运营效率。

三、浏览器插件及内置功能辅助方式说明

对于简单页面结构,可以利用主流浏览器自带的“另存为”、复制粘贴,以及扩展插件实现初步的数据获取。

常用工具&步骤列表:
  1. Chrome/Table Capture插件:
  • 安装扩展后,点击页面中的HTML表格区域,“捕获并保存为Excel”
  • 优势:轻量级,易上手,不依赖服务端
  • 局限:仅支持标准HTML Table结构,不适合动态加载、大批量、多页复杂场景
  1. 浏览器直接复制粘贴:
  • 用鼠标选中目标区域→Ctrl+C→粘贴到Excel中
  • 优点:通用性强,无需额外软件
  • 缺点:格式容易错乱、不支持批量任务
  1. 利用页面打印另存PDF再转成Excel:
  • 操作路径:“打印”—选择“另存为PDF”—借助PDF转EXCEL工具转换格式
插件对比示例:
工具名称自动识别能力支持动态内容
Table Capture较好一般
Copytables中等
Web Scraper极强

四、自定义脚本自动化采集与转存方案解析

对于需要定时批量处理、大规模、多维度复杂结构的数据场景,自定义爬虫脚本是最佳选择。这通常涉及Python等语言结合相关库来实现全流程自动化。

基础脚本思路流程:
  1. 使用requests/selenium获取目标页面源码;
  2. 用BeautifulSoup/XPath解析所需信息;
  3. 调用pandas.DataFrame将结构化数据输出为EXCEL文件;
  4. 可设定定时任务,每日/每小时全自动执行。
import requests, pandas as pd
from bs4 import BeautifulSoup
url = 'https://example.com/data'
r = requests.get(url)
soup = BeautifulSoup(r.text, 'html.parser')
table = soup.find('table')
rows = []
for tr in table.find_all('tr'):
rows.append([td.text for td in tr.find_all(['td', 'th'])])
df = pd.DataFrame(rows[1:], columns=rows[0])
df.to_excel('webdata.xlsx', index=False)
优势&劣势分析:
  • 高度灵活,可处理几乎所有网站结构和内容类型;
  • 技术门槛较高,需要掌握一定编程基础;
  • 易于实现批量爬取和周期性任务,但维护成本大;

五、多源异构数据整合实践建议

在实际项目中,经常要面对不同系统(ERP/OA/CRM)、不同格式(JSON/XML/CSV)以及不同部门之间的数据互通需求。这就要求不仅仅是单纯的网页到excel,还要考虑如下方面:

综合最佳实践建议清单:
  1. 首选支持API对接的平台,如简道云,可无缝连接外部系统及数据库;
  2. 导出的EXCEL建议采用统一模板规范命名,以便后续二次加工分析;
  3. 对于敏感/私密信息应启用权限分级控制功能,防止违规泄露;
  4. 定期归档历史报表,为审计与追溯提供依据;
  5. 建议辅以BI工具做进一步多维统计分析,提高决策质量;
数据流动示意图(Markdown伪图)
[Web前端] → [简道云收集] → [在线数据库] → [EXCEL报表] → [业务分析]
↕ ↕
[API接口] [权限控制]

六、安全性与合规性注意事项梳理

无论采用哪种方式,都要重视以下安全风险防控措施:

  • 严禁非法爬取未经授权网站的数据,否则可能涉及侵权法律风险;
  • 企业内部应规范敏感信息处理流程,加强访问日志审计机制;
  • 建议优先使用官方渠道提供的开放接口/API进行合法合规的数据交互;

对于金融、电商类大体量、高频次敏感交易记录,更需要采用SaaS/PaaS级别的平台服务,实现加密传输、多重身份认证,并配置灾备容灾机制。

七、典型应用场景举例说明及效果评价

下列表格总结了不同行业常见的网页到excel数据库实践案例及效果评估:

行业类型场景描述推荐方法效果评价
教育培训学生成绩在线登记汇总简道云高效准确,一键归档
零售连锁门店日报上传结算简道云+模板库实时同步,全员协同
金融保险客户理赔单据线上收集API+定制开发安全高效,可追溯
政府单位公共意见征询结果统计 & 浏览器插件 & 快速部署,但易丢失格式

案例补充说明: 某科技公司通过简道云搭建项目工时报送系统,不仅实现了员工日报在线填写,还能根据项目号自动聚合各项工时消耗情况并实时输出EXCEL分析报表,大幅减少手工整理时间,提高了财务结算准确率。


总结与行动建议 本文梳理了从零代码平台(如简道云)、浏览器插件、自定义脚本,到多源异构整合、安全管控等全链路“网页→excel→数据库”解决方案。针对实际需求,推荐广大用户——尤其是非技术背景群体——优先采用【简道云】此类专业SaaS工具,以低成本快速打通线上线下数据壁垒,实现高效安全的信息管理。如需立即体验,可前往官网注册:https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c; 同时,对于有行业特定需求者,也可以结合API接口、自定义爬虫或配套BI工具,实现更深层次的数据联动优化。最后建议大家充分利用各类免费模板库,实现即装即用、高效落地。

100+企业管理系统模板免费使用>>>无需下载,在线安装: https://s.fanruan.com/l0cac

精品问答:


如何将网页数据高效导出到Excel表格数据库?

我经常在网页上看到大量数据,但手动复制粘贴到Excel表格非常耗时,有没有更高效的方法可以直接将网页数据导出成Excel格式?

要高效地将网页数据导出到Excel表格数据库,可以采用以下方法:

  1. 使用JavaScript库(如SheetJS)实现客户端导出,支持多种数据格式转换。
  2. 利用后端脚本(如Python的Pandas或Node.js)抓取网页数据并生成Excel文件。
  3. 借助浏览器扩展工具(如Table Capture)直接导出HTML表格。

例如,使用SheetJS时,只需将HTML表格转为JSON,再调用其API生成.xlsx文件,整个过程自动化且快速。根据统计,使用这种技术可提高导出效率50%以上。

网页中的动态内容怎么准确导出到Excel数据库?

我发现有些网页内容是动态加载的,比如通过AJAX请求获取的数据,这种情况下如何确保导出的Excel表格包含所有实时更新的数据?

动态内容的导出需要先抓取完整的DOM结构或后台接口数据:

  • 方法一:使用浏览器开发者工具查看网络请求,直接调用API接口获取JSON数据,再转换为Excel格式。
  • 方法二:借助自动化测试工具(如Selenium)模拟用户操作,等待页面完全加载后抓取完整HTML。

案例:某电商网站商品列表通过AJAX分页加载,通过Selenium脚本实现全页抓取后生成包含所有产品信息的Excel,大幅提升了数据完整性和准确率。

如何保证从网页导出的Excel数据库结构清晰且易于分析?

我想把网页上的复杂表格导入到Excel中,但经常发现格式混乱,不利于后续的数据分析,有什么方法可以优化这一步骤吗?

为了保证结构清晰,可采取以下优化措施:

  1. 标准化字段命名,避免冗余列。
  2. 利用分组和合并单元格功能清晰展示层级关系。
  3. 在导出前对原始HTML结构进行预处理,如去除多余标签、统一单元格格式。
  4. 使用带有样式支持的库,如SheetJS,保持视觉一致性。

数据显示,通过结构化布局整理后的Excel文件,在进行筛选、透视分析时效率提升了30%。

有没有简单的代码示例实现网页数据直接导出为Excel?

作为初学者,我想了解有没有简洁易懂的示例代码,可以快速实现从网页HTML表格直接生成Excel文件功能?

下面是一个基于SheetJS的简单示例代码,用来将HTML表格转换为.xlsx文件:

// 获取页面中的table元素
var wb = XLSX.utils.table_to_book(document.getElementById('myTable'), {sheet:"Sheet1"});
// 导出为xlsx文件
XLSX.writeFile(wb, 'exported_data.xlsx');

此代码只需引入SheetJS库,即可一行代码完成转换操作,非常适合初学者快速上手与实践。根据用户反馈,这类方案可减少70%的开发时间。

文章版权归" "www.jiandaoyun.com所有。
转载请注明出处:https://www.jiandaoyun.com/nblog/85536/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com 删除。